Tunnel Container Storage Uses

Tunnel container is an altered version of the standard shipping containers, with doors at both ends. The double-end door container offers many possibilities for storage options particularly.

It's also ideal for self-contained storage as the dual entry points allow for items to be accessed from both sides. Portable Space can weld steel bulkheads into a 20ft tunnel container to create two storage containers measuring 10 feet.

A tunnel container is a special shipping container that has doors at both ends. This allows you to easily get cargo out of the container and is particularly useful in crowded or tight spaces. They are also very robust and can withstand the most extreme conditions.

These containers are available in high-cube and standard height models. They are 9 feet 6" tall, as opposed to the 8ft6" height of traditional shipping containers. They're usually equipped with CSC plates that indicate they are in compliance with industry standards. They are also made of corrosion-resistant Corten steel which makes them suitable for use in all environments.

Stuffing & De Stuffing

The packing and destuffing of containers are vital processes in the logistics industry. They require meticulous planning to ensure the best utilization of space and secure transportation of cargo. In addition, this process requires special skills and equipment to ensure the safety of all cargo pieces. Stuffing is the process of putting the cargo, stacking it and securing it inside a container prior to transportation via rail, road or sea. Securing involves ensuring weight distribution and filling gaps by using dunnage, wood or straps, as well as securing pallets and individual items. It is also crucial to balance the weight both vertically and horizontally to prevent shifting. It may appear simple but it's a Tetris test.

Generally, tunnel containers are used as storage facilities, but they can also be used to allow secure access to sites. These containers are modified by taking off the solid ends of a the standard 20ft or 40ft shipping containers, and then welding in new double doors on both side. These containers are often referred to as tunnel shipping containers or double enders, and are often for sale in new one-trip condition.
